Abstract

The Open Platform for Robotic Services (OPRoS) supports the full life cycle for robot software development and execution by providing the robot software component model, component execution engine, various middleware services, development tools, and simulation environment. This paper describes a heterogeneous coupling scheme of OPRoS framework with ROS of which the communication infrastructure is made with the topics based on public/subscribe scheme.
